**Vendor note: log sampling for Chirpline ingest service**

Chirpline's ingest service emits roughly 40k log lines per minute, most of it debug noise. Vendor Opsgrain bills us by ingested volume, so we enabled 1:50 sampling on debug and info levels; warnings and errors remain unsampled. Reviewers: confirm the sampling config lands in the shared telemetry module, not per-handler. Opsgrain contract renewal is next quarter, so volume numbers matter. Route any sampling exceptions through their account desk.

pager mailbox: holius@nelvrogrid.internal

## Account Recovery via the Pool Reset Path (Corvex)

Hey reviewer — context for this diff. When a customer account gets wedged, our recovery flow grabs a dedicated connection from the Corvex emergency pool instead of the shared one, so a saturated pool can't block recoveries. Max two emergency connections per node; the patch enforces that cap, which used to be honor-system. If both emergency slots are dead, the fallback is manual: restart the pool agent in recovery mode and supply the passphrase that appears below.

vault phrase of yaduf-yajop = lamath-kelix-aldion-zorius-ulaox-eliax-gorox-norok-fenael-fenath-julael-pelius-belius-druion

## Build Provenance for Admin Bulk Edits

Plugin authors extending the Quillbranch admin table should note that every bulk edit operation is stamped with provenance metadata at build time. This lets the Quillbranch audit service tie a batch mutation back to the exact plugin build that issued it. When filing a compatibility report, include the token shown below.

session token of bajeg-bajop = htk4_6c57

Deploys must happen outside the pay-run window; the exporter locks batch files mid-run and a restart can duplicate records. After deploying, run the checksum audit against the previous cycle before enabling the new format flag. Future maintainers: never edit settings directly on the host — change them in the repo and redeploy. The service currently boots with these configuration values.

service settings:
[kasdor]
team = briiel
access_code = ac_a28a3e
host = kasdor.sivrelhq.local
port = 5432
owner = queneth.pelael
peer = druion.tolvaqlabs.internal